Cut-price deal on parking on cards
Friday, 08 June 2012
A cut price parking deal could be on the cards for Teignmouth residents.
It is one of more than a dozen radical proposals to make parking in the town centre simpler to understand, and cheaper.
If approved, residents would be able to park for up to three hours a day all the year round for between £20 and £30 a year.
The money would be paid as part of the council tax and enforced and monitored by new technology.
